Hi i got my KP today from camera house leederville and on their site it said the 3 grips were in the box. but yeah when i got home only the small is included/listed on the product manual.
i called camera house back to complain/ask them to source the grips. And sent this to pentax australia through facebook:
Hi Pentax, I picked the KP up today and I'm pretty impressed with it. But the interchangeable grips were not included despite them being listed as in the box on the leederville camerahouse's website. Considering the price is equal to the US/JPY price it seems like a raw deal if you are not including them in our territory. And seems counterintuitive to buying your products locally. As they are listed as included in other countries e.g Pentax KP DSLR Camera (Body Only, Silver) 16038 B&H Photo Video It's really annoying because I also got the 55-300 plm to use with it but without the larger grip to switch too it makes the handling less than ideal. I've asked Camera House Leederville to follow it up with you since it might have been their error in putting the wrong details on their page. But to be honest if they listed that they don't include the grips in our SKU then I would have imported it from overseas.
it really killed the buzz of having the new camera, as i feel the smaller grip really doesn't give enough handling space if using a zoom lens.
i'll let you know if/when they get back to me.

Pentax Australia: Thanks Matt. I will find out for you.
Pentax Australia: Hi Matt. The Asia-Pacific model does not include the medium and large hand grips.
This is a mistake on Leederville camera's website.
This is not specific to the Australian market.
Matt Woodcock: That sucks.
With dollar conversion it's the same price to get a US one which includes the grips.
Pentax Australia: Thanks for the feedback Matt. We work hard to keep the prices level globally. To be fair the K-P is $1,567.50 AUD (GST) from B and H without shipping vs $1,499 AUD from Leederville cameras.
Matt Woodcock: yep and you don't list the price of the grips on your site. so i can't even get them here by the looks of things and if i can i'm guessing they'll be 50$ each or something. its not your fault personally but having different box contents for different regions is really dumb.
also if i ever want to get the battery grip for the bottom it only works with the large hand grip on the camera. so unless you are going to include it with the battery grip you'r going to end up with more annoyed customers.

i purchased a K-50 at the end of 2015. i felt kind of annoyed when the k-70 was announced shortly after. but after getting a couple of different lenses i think it's fine. and i don't think i would notice a massive difference between them with the types of photos i take. i think it's a good one to start with until you can save up for a flagship model/full frame. and then you can use your lens collection with the new body in the future.
I'm currently using the 18-135, 40 XS, DA-50. 55-300 HD WR and 100 Macro WR. (apart from the 100 Macro i managed to find them all on sale at various times over the last year on eBay so saved some money there) Maybe the higher res on the K-70 would mean i could print larger, but the image quality on screen/prints up to A1 (depending on how much you crop them) seem just fine.
